Job description

Business Development Manager


The role:

We’re looking for an experienced Business Development Manager to grow and strengthen highly profitable trade partnerships across Australia, increasing conversion, booking value and long‑term partner performance for InsideJapan Tours and InsideAsia Tours.

This is a highly visible, relationship‑led role where you’ll spend most of your time travelling to engage with travel agents in person and online, building loyalty, increasing lifetime value, and positioning Inside Travel Group as a trusted, premium partner in the Australian travel industry. If you enjoy being on the road, presenting to engaged audiences, and spotting growth opportunities, this role offers real impact and autonomy.


Key responsibilities:

  • Proactively build, nurture and grow relationships with Australian travel agents and partners.

  • Plan and manage a schedule of agent visits, spending up to ~80% of your time on the road through store visits, events, conferences, training sessions and presentations.

  • Deliver engaging product training and storytelling‑led presentations, both in person and online.

  • Identify and assess trade growth, co‑op and promotional opportunities, prioritising initiatives that deliver the greatest return on investment for the branch.

  • Identify business growth opportunities within Elite and Top trade partners to increase bookings across InsideJapan and InsideAsia destinations and travel styles.

  • Collaborate closely with the Trade Partnerships Manager, Sales team, Marketing team and Global Trade teams to ensure a consistent, high‑quality agent experience.

  • Support Sales Team Leaders by providing advice on day‑to‑day trade issues, including managing escalations where required.


What we are looking for from you:

  • Proven experience in business development (2-5 years), ideally within travel, wholesale, or a premium/niche product environment.

  • A natural ‘storyteller’ - confident presenter and communicator, comfortable engaging audiences face‑to‑face and virtually.

  • Ability to work independently while maintaining regular reporting and strong alignment with the Trade Partnerships Manager.

  • Knowledge of, or lived experience in, Japan and/or InsideAsia destination countries, with the ability to quickly build product knowledge.

  • High levels of productivity and accuracy, with the ability to manage competing priorities in a fast‑paced environment.

We recognize that job adverts are often a wish list, and no candidate can have equal experience in every required/desired skills, however if you think you would be a good fit for Inside Travel Group and this role, we welcome an application from you!


Requirements:

  • Full, unrestricted Australian driver’s licence, access to a car, and the right to work in Australia.

  • Ability to travel frequently by car and interstate by plane, spending approximately 80% of time on the road, including short‑notice travel, multi‑day trips, and occasional international travel where required.

  • Ability to work autonomously with minimal supervision, planning and executing activity independently while remaining accountable for outcomes and reporting.

  • Based in either Brisbane or Sydney, Australia.
